The Fan Cost Index (FCI) represents the cost of four average-price tickets, refreshments, and souvenirs to a sporting event. The FCIs for an independent tennis league and an independent basketball league totaled $123.62. The basketball FCI was $ 6.98 more than that of tennis FCI.
What were the FCIs for these sports?

Answers

Answer 1

Answer:

The FCI for tennis league is $ 58.32 and FCI for basketball league is $65.30

Step-by-step explanation:

We have been given the following data:

The FCIs for an independent tennis league and an independent basketball league totaled $123.62

Let the FCI for tennis league be "x" and the FCI for basketball league be "y". Since, the total for both leagues is $ 123.62, this means the sum of x and y must be $ 123.62. Using this we can set up our first equation as:

x + y = 123.62                              Equation 1

The basketball FCI was $ 6.98 more than that of tennis FCI. This means y would be more than x by 6.98. Using this we can set up our second equation as:

y = x + 6.98                                 Equation 2

Substituting the value of y from Equation 2 to Equation 1, gives us:

x + x + 6.98 = 123.62

2x + 6.98 = 123.62

2x = 123.62 - 6.98

2x = 116.64

x = 116.64/2

x = 58.32

Using the value of x in Equation 2 gives us:

y = x + 6.98 = 58.32 + 6.98 = 65.3

Therefore, the FCI for tennis league is $ 58.32 and FCI for basketball league is $65.30

find the diameter of a circle with and area of 90.25 pi m square

Answers

Answer:

The diameter of the circle is 19 m

Step-by-step explanation:

The formula of the area of a circle is A = π r², where r is its radius

To find the diameter from the area of the circle equate the formula of the area by the value of the area to find r, then multiply r by 2 because the diameter of a circle is equal twice its radius

∵ The area of the circle is 90.25 π m²

∵ A = π r²

- Equate A by 90.25 π

π r² = 90.25 π

- Divide both sides by π

∴ r² = 90.25

- Take √ for both sides

r = 9.5

∵ The diameter of a circle is twice its radius

d = 2 r

- Substitute r by 9.5

∴ d = 2(9.5)

d = 19

The diameter of the circle is 19 m

The population of Brazil was 162,300,000 in 1995. It was growing at a rate of about 2% per decade. Predict the population, to the nearest hundred thousand, of Brazil in 2015

Answers

Answer:

The population is 168,900,000 to the nearest hundred thousand

Step-by-step explanation:

In this question, we are tasked with calculating the population of Brazil given its population in 1995 and her growth rate per decade.

Mathematically, we use an exponential function to calculate this population.

This can be written as P = I(1 + r)^n

where P is the population in 2015 which we are looking for,

I is the initial population which is 162,300,000

r is the rate of increase per decade given as 2% = 2/100 = 0.02,

n is the number of times between the years we are expecting this growth. The difference between the years 2015 and 1995 is 20 years which signifies 2 decades(1 decade is 10 years). Thus our n is 2

We plug these values into the equation above;

P = 162,300,000(1+0.02)^2

P = 162,300,000(1.02)^2

P = 168,856,920 which is 168,900,000 to the nearest hundred thousand

A rectangular photograph is 7 inches long and 6 inches wide. The photograph is framed using a material that is x inches wide. If the area of the frame and photograph combined is 156 square inches, what is the width of the framing material

Answers

Answer:

The width of the framing material is 3 inches

Step-by-step explanation:

we know that

The area of the frame and photograph combined is given by the expression

[tex]156=(7+2x)(6+2x)[/tex]

solve for x

Expanded the expression

[tex]156=42+14x+12x+4x^2\\4x^2+26x+42-156=0[/tex]

[tex]4x^2+26x-114=0[/tex]

solve the quadratic equation by graphing

using a graphing tool

The solution is x=3 in

see the attached figure

therefore

The width of the framing material is 3 inches
